Nicolas Jimenez Shines as a Key Player for Al-Wasl Amid Competitive Landscape
The Argentine playmaker has made significant contributions since joining Al-Wasl, leading to critical victories and personal accolades.
Nicolas Jimenez, the Argentine playmaker, has emerged as a standout figure for Al-Wasl FC since his arrival in May 2023 from Bani Yas in a free transfer, with a contract extending until the summer of 2026. His signing is considered one of the most impactful moves in professional football among UAE clubs over the past two seasons, particularly due to his successful track record and the titles won during his previous tenure.
At 29 years old, Jimenez commenced his career in the UAE with Bani Yas during the 2020-2021 season after moving from Arsenal Sarandí.
He had previously earned the title of Best Player in the Argentine League before joining the Sky Blues, where he continued to excel.
In his debut season, Bani Yas secured a commendable second-place finish in the league, missing the top spot by just three points to Al-Jazira.
Jimenez's transition to Al-Wasl marked a pinnacle in his career as he played a vital role in the club’s historical success last season.
He contributed to the team winning both the President’s Cup and the league championship, participating in all 26 matches and scoring five goals while assisting in a record 14 goals—making him the top playmaker among all professionals in the league.
His outstanding performance earned him the Player of the Season award from the Professional League Association, acknowledging his significant contributions to the team's success.
In the current season, Jimenez has continued to be a critical asset for Al-Wasl.
His presence was instrumental in the team clinching the UAE-Qatar Super Cup, where he scored the decisive goal in the match against Al-Sadd.
He further helped the team reach the Round of 16 in the AFC Champions League and played a pivotal role in the semifinal of the Abu Dhabi Islamic Bank Cup, scoring the winning goal against Al-Jazira in the dying moments of the match, thus positioning his team closer to the final.
Despite a general decline in Al-Wasl's performance compared to the previous season, Jimenez has maintained a high level of play, remaining one of the most consistent contributors on the team.
His resilience amidst team struggles has solidified his reputation as a key player, as fans and management alike look to him for continued success and the potential for further titles this season.
